Radon measurement and „uncertainty“ of interpretation

Instrumental uncertainty (< 30%) …not a big problem

Spatial uncertainity (in the house)(How many and which rooms should be measured?)

Time factor (How long should we measure?

the most complicated for interpretation.

„seasonal correction factors“

Page 8: Radon Measurement Mapping - Nucleus Documents... · 2016. 5. 26. · 1 Radon Measurement and Mapping Ji ří Hůlka SURO - National Radiation Protection Institute, Praha, Czech Republic

Measurement techniques

passive (require no electrical power)active

Integrating technique (mostly passive)

– Provide averaged concentration over a period of a few days to a year

Continuous technique (active)

– provide information on the time course of Rnconcentration

Grab-sample (spot-sampling) technique– discrete samples of air taken over a short time at a single point

(great uncertainty!!!!) X

Measurement strategy

2. Other need for measurement (sell-buy, pre/post reconstruction measurements, workplaces…)

Step 1 – cheap , short „ screening“ measurements ( some days), to avoid underestimation - be conservative : measurement under“close room condition” , at rooms in ground floor (conta ct withsoil), also look for suspicious construction material etc …

If the results are above reference level

Step 2 – more detailed, radon diagnosis : m easurement “in depth” : under normal living condition, fan working, to iden tify Rn entry etc

1. National Rn survey and mapping• based on long term measurements > 3 month (preferred 1 year)• cheap passive detectors (SSTD)• mostly 2 detectors /house (living area + bedroom)

• Standard Measurement Protocol• QA /QC measures are strongly recommended to assure

the reliability of radon measurements.

QA(Quality Assurance)The set of planned and systematic actions put in place at specified stages of the radon measurement process to ensure confidence and accuracy of the measurement results.

QC(Quality Control)The quality checks carried out within the radon measurement laboratory (Radon chamber) as part of the overall quality assurance system.

QA(Quality Assurance) /QC(Quality Control)

National radon survey and mappingbased on indoor meassurement

21

To estimate the average exposure (+ data distribution)– population-weighted survey by measuring indoor radon levels in

randomly selected homes

To identify radon prone areas (prepare national radon map)– geographically based survey (homes randomly selected to obtain a

minimum density of measurements per area unit chosen(more extensive survey depending on population and area of the country)

A carefully designed survey can, in principle, meet the requirements and objectives of both types of surveys

As a first step the national authority should review any existing data onconcentrations of radon indoors, in particular, in areas where highconcentrations of radon indoors might be expected (e.g. geological criteriaindicated uranium).

NATIONAL RADON SURVEY AND MAPPINGHOW TO START ?

If no such data are available, authority should consider organizing localizedsurveys ….

……. and also evaluate the available information on radon indoors inneighbouring States.

The buildings with public access can be used as 1st step of radon survey, e.g. primary schools and kindergartens

• Usually easy to access through municipality

• Positive public perception of the measurement (protection of children)

• Classrooms are occupied with predictable pattern BUT nights, weekends and holidays the building is unoccupied � the average radon concentration for the whole exposure period may be higher than during occupation

Page 24: Radon Measurement Mapping - Nucleus Documents... · 2016. 5. 26. · 1 Radon Measurement and Mapping Ji ří Hůlka SURO - National Radiation Protection Institute, Praha, Czech Republic

24

� Select homes randomly (using e.g. electoral registers, postal listings…..other similar representational data bases).

� Contact homes to invite them to participate.

� Stimulate participation using local media, local authority.

� Distribute and recover detectors (e.g.by post if possible).

� Accompany detectors with household questionnaire (at least basic information about the address, contact details of the house owner, position of each of the detectors in the house (detector code, room, floor).

� Inform householders of results but maintain confidentiality.( Prepare : How to present the results to the homeowner!)

SUMMARY: RN SURVEY METHODOLOGY

(a) Quality standards for radon detectors

(b) The minimum measurement period;

(c) The measurement protocols to be applied (prepare database)

(d) Whether measurements should be limited to certain seasons;

(e) Whether or not seasonal correction factors should be applied

to the results;

(f) Quality standards for reporting results to owners of the

dwellings and other buildings

(g) The advice that should be offered to owners of that have

concentrations of radon in excess of the reference level.

National authority should specify

Page 26: Radon Measurement Mapping - Nucleus Documents... · 2016. 5. 26. · 1 Radon Measurement and Mapping Ji ří Hůlka SURO - National Radiation Protection Institute, Praha, Czech Republic

National radon database

Radon database (results from radon measurements) is an important tool for National Radon Action Plan (planning, evaluation)

Questions to solve:– Who will enter the results and has access to the database?– Consider confidentiality of (some) data !!!– What information should be stored in the database ?

results of radon measurements, information from the questionnaire on building characteristics, construction materials, etc., information on corrective actions (type, cost, radon concentration before/after), information on preventive measures (type, cost, radon concentration should be also collected for further analysis.
